Output 23003394fb8b21509306a08da33934470d9f87e8c56f0e261f6c990cb0ac680e:108

value
87899
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20e29270ea753572713bebcc8d80c7a99463337f OP_EQUALVERIFY OP_CHECKSIG
address
13zt3e6Z4tF86Xh56etwrmMWCC6dAqqygT
transaction
23003394fb8b21509306a08da33934470d9f87e8c56f0e261f6c990cb0ac680e